Jennifer Aniston cleared up rumors about her during an appearance on Jimmy Kimmel’s show Wednesday night.

The Friends star, 55, mentioned something about her childhood growing up with her father John Aniston, a soap opera star, and her mother Nancy Dow in Thousand Oaks, California.

When Jimmy asked if it was true that ‘on Christmas Eve, would your family make you belly dance?’ Aniston surprisingly said yes.

“Any time, not just on Christmas Eve,” the Friends actress responded.

‘Know. The Greeks love any kind of family dinner, they said: “Let’s get up and watch”, it’s like when you say to your child: “Play the piano for everyone, let’s sing for everyone.”

And the trauma of performing as a child has given her a form of post-traumatic stress disorder. ‘It makes me very anxious when my friends do that to their children. “I have an internal trauma from having to perform and belly dance in front of my Greek aunts, uncles and grandmothers,” she said.

In 2016, the Morning Show actress told EW: ‘When I was a kid, they used to make me belly dance. On Christmas Eve.

“My dad’s side of the family is Greek, so I would dress up as a Greek girl and then at Christmas, after taking belly dancing classes, I would do that.”

And he added that he did not believe his family had good intentions.

“It didn’t even have anything to do with Christmas,” he said. “It was just, ‘Let’s humiliate Jen on Christmas.’

Jennifer was on the talk show to promote her new children’s book Clydeo Takes a Bite Out of Life based on her rescue dog Clyde.

Jennifer brought her beloved dog Clyde to the talk show’s studio in Los Angeles. Clyde also made his television debut when Jennifer brought him on stage with Jimmy. Jennifer said the book is about finding purpose in life.

Aniston bought the sprawling home for $12 million when she was married to Justin Theroux and subsequently made many improvements.

The property includes a swimming pool, an outdoor living room and a chicken coop.

It’s the same neighborhood where her friend Ellen DeGeneres used to live.

The beautiful home was also featured several years ago in Architectural Digest and Jennifer filmed a SmartWater ad there.

The home is likely worth around $40 million now, as the market has risen dramatically over the past decade.

This comes after Aniston shared the story behind adopting her first dog.

A dog wasn’t performing well during a scene with co-stars Matt LeBlanc and Matthew Perry on their hit show Friends.

The canine’s name was Norman and Aniston offered to take him home. And then a beautiful love for dogs arose that has lasted to this day.

Sadly, Norman passed away in 2011 and Jennifer got a tattoo on her foot to remind her of the beige fluff ball. But he still fondly remembers his first dog 13 years after his death.
